About J. Jamari
J. Jamari is a scholar working on Mechanical Engineering, Mechanics of Materials, Surgery, Biomedical Engineering and Automotive Engineering, having authored 341 papers that have together received 2.5k indexed citations. Recurring topics across this work include Tribology and Lubrication Engineering (72 papers), Orthopaedic implants and arthroplasty (71 papers), Adhesion, Friction, and Surface Interactions (70 papers), Gear and Bearing Dynamics Analysis (56 papers), Total Knee Arthroplasty Outcomes (43 papers), Tribology and Wear Analysis (42 papers), Mechanical stress and fatigue analysis (37 papers) and Bone Tissue Engineering Materials (30 papers). The work is most often cited by research in Mechanical Engineering (1.1k citations), Mechanics of Materials (617 citations), Automotive Engineering (195 citations), Industrial and Manufacturing Engineering (130 citations) and Surgery (542 citations). J. Jamari has collaborated with scholars based in Indonesia, Netherlands and Germany. Frequent co-authors include Mohammad Tauviqirrahman, Dirk J. Schipper, Muhammad Imam Ammarullah, Athanasius Priharyoto Bayuseno, Rifky Ismail, Emile van der Heide, Eko Saputra, Tri Indah Winarni, Sugiharto Sugiharto and Gatot Santoso. Their work appears in journals such as Heliyon, Environmental Technology, Results in Engineering, Lubricants and Tribology International.
